Sussex now Prior-ity for Matt

There is always something selfish about people in sport. There has to be. Winning is what matters and the Sussex cricket manager Mark Robinson is no different.

That is why he's delighted that wicket-keeping batsman Matt Prior is back with the county champions at Hove instead of being away with England.

Prior's Test average is now 40 but two bad days in Galle at the end of the Sri Lankan series before Christmas and his time was up. Dropped for New Zealand in both formats, now Sussex and the player must move forward and hope his time will come again.

England back on right road

I have to be honest and say this past week or two has been among the strangest in my cricket career.

We arrived here on the crest of a wave after magnificent series wins over India and Sri Lanka and we just carried that on in the Twenty20 matches, winning both quite comfortably.

We put in a couple of great performances, the fellas were bowling well and smashing the ball to all parts with the bat, and it looked like we were completely dominating the New Zealanders.

Then, in the first two one-day internationals, it was a complete role reversal.
